Accueil » Blog » Plugins Wordpress » Duplicator : la migration de WordPress devient un jeu d’enfant

Duplicator : la migration de WordPress devient un jeu d’enfant

Duplicator est une extension WordPress qui permet de migrer un site en local ou sur un autre serveur.

Vous voulez travailler sur votre site WordPress sans prendre de risques ?

Ou simplement le sauvegarder sur votre ordinateur pour éviter toute mauvaise surprise en ligne ?

Migrer un site WordPress en local, c’est exactement ce qu’il vous faut.

Et pour ça, pas besoin de tout faire à la main.

Il existe un plugin qui simplifie tout : Duplicator.

Je vous montre ici comment l’utiliser pas à pas, que vous soyez sur la version gratuite ou la version Pro.

Il suffit de suivre les étapes.

Ce tutoriel vous guide de A à Z :

  • Préparation de votre site en ligne,
  • Création du package,
  • Installation sur votre serveur local,
  • Et vérifications finales.

À la fin, vous aurez une copie fidèle de votre site, fonctionnelle sur votre ordinateur.

Parfait pour faire des tests, corriger des erreurs, ou bosser tranquillement sans rien casser.

Migration de WordPress avec Duplicator

1. Préparer votre site en ligne

Avant de lancer la migration, prenez deux minutes pour vous assurer que tout est prêt.
Ça évite les bugs, les erreurs, et les pertes de temps.

Dans un premier temps, mettez d’abord à jour votre site. Passez par le tableau de bord WordPress et vérifiez que :

  • WordPress est à jour
  • les extensions aussi
  • le thème est bien la dernière version

Pourquoi ?

Parce que Duplicator copie votre site tel qu’il est. Si vous partez d’un site bancal, vous récupérerez un clone bancal.


Pensez aussi à nettoyer ce qui ne sert pas. Ça va vous faire perdre du temps en attente inutile. Plus il y a de données, plus l’export prend du temps. Autant faire le ménage.

  • Videz la corbeille.
  • Supprimez les brouillons inutiles.
  • Nettoyez la médiathèque si besoin.

Dernière étape avant de commencer, vérifiez l’espace disponible sur votre hébergement.

S’il est presque plein, le plugin ne pourra pas créer le package.

Il lui faut un peu d’air pour compresser les fichiers.

Pour ça, rendez-vous dans Duplicator > Outils > Scan du système pour voir si tout est bon.

2. Créer le package avec Duplicator

Maintenant que votre site est prêt, on passe à la création du fameux package.

C’est le fichier qui contient tout votre site WordPress : base de données, fichiers, réglages, tout.

On va commencer par installer l’extension.

Allez dans Extensions > Ajouter et cherchez “Duplicator”.

Installez puis activez le plugin officiel (par Syed Balkhi).

Plugin duplicator sur WordPress
Plugin Duplicator sur WordPress

Une fois activé, une nouvelle option « Duplicator » apparaît dans votre menu WordPress. On va pouvoir commencer la création de l’export du site.

Rendez-vous dans Duplicator > Suvegardes

Cliquez ensuite sur « Créer un paquet« .

Créer un paquet avec Duplicator
Créer un paquet avec Duplicator

Donnez un nom au package (facultatif).

Laissez les réglages par défaut, sauf si vous savez ce que vous faites.

Création du paquet d'exportation avec Duplicator
Création du paquet d’exportation avec Duplicator

Cliquez sur Suivant et laissez Duplicator analyser votre site.

Le plugin va scanner :

  • la taille de votre site
  • l’état de la base de données
  • la compatibilité avec le serveur
Scan du site Internet pour l'export
Scan du site Internet pour l’export

S’il y a des alertes en jaune, lisez-les. En général, ce n’est pas bloquant.

S’il y a du rouge, c’est que quelque chose cloche. Essayez de résoudre les problèmes indiqués si c’est possible.

Résultat du scan su site par Duplicator
Résultat du scan su site par Duplicator

Quand tout est OK, cliquez sur « Créer« . Duplicator va alors créer deux fichiers :

  • un fichier ZIP qui contient votre site
  • un fichier installer.php qui sert à réinstaller le site

Une fois le package prêt, téléchargez les deux fichiers.

3. Installer le site en local

Une fois le package créé, vous pouvez le déployer sur votre ordinateur. Pour cet exemple, on va faire tourner une copie de du site sans connexion Internet. Mais on pourrait également migrer vers un site en ligne.

Donc, il vous faut un serveur local comme :

  • MAMP
  • Local (anciennement Local by Flywheel)
  • Wamp
  • Ou un autre équivalent

Lancez votre serveur local et créez un nouveau site vide. Notez :

  • le nom d’utilisateur MySQL
  • le mot de passe
  • le nom de la base de données

C’est important, car Duplicator vous les demandera plus tard.

Copiez les deux fichiers téléchargés (le .zip + installer.php).

Collez-les dans le dossier racine du site local, par exemple :

  • MAMP : htdocs/nomdusite
  • Local : le plugin s’occupe de tout, vous glissez-déposez les fichiers dans le répertoire

Ouvrez votre navigateur et tapez l’adresse du type :

http://localhost/nomdusite/installer.php

Duplicator va se lancer et suivre ces étapes :

  • Il vérifie que tout est en ordre
  • Il vous demande les identifiants MySQL
  • Il installe le site et remplace les URLs
  • Il nettoie les fichiers d’installation à la fin

Et voilà. Votre site WordPress fonctionne en local, à l’identique du site en ligne.

4. Vérifications et ajustements

Votre site est installé en local ? Super, mais avant de vous lancer, il y a quelques vérifications à faire.

Testez les pages principales

  • Visitez la page d’accueil.
  • Cliquez sur les menus.
  • Accédez aux pages importantes (contact, à propos, services…).

Tout doit s’afficher sans erreurs. Si une page ne s’ouvre pas ou affiche un bug visuel, notez-le.

Allez dans Réglages > Permaliens

Cliquez simplement sur Enregistrer sans rien modifier. Ça permet de régénérer les URLs internes.

Allez dans Extensions > Extensions installées

  • Supprimez celles dont vous n’avez pas besoin en local.
  • Vérifiez qu’elles sont bien activées.
  • Mettez-les à jour si nécessaire.

Faites pareil pour le thème actif.

Si vous avez cloné un site de production :

  • Videz les caches (WP Rocket, LiteSpeed Cache, etc.).
  • Supprimez les plugins inutiles en local (sécurité, sauvegardes…).

Pas besoin de plugin anti-spam ou d’analyse SEO en local. Gardez seulement l’essentiel.

Avantages

  • Copie exacte du site (fichiers + base de données).
  • Utilisable sur n’importe quel serveur.
  • Interface simple, même pour les débutants.
  • Idéal pour travailler hors ligne.
  • Aucun abonnement nécessaire en version gratuite.

Inconvénients

  • Nécessite un peu de rigueur dans les étapes.
  • Pas toujours compatible avec certains hébergeurs mutualisés.
  • La version gratuite ne gère pas la planification automatique.

Mon avis sur Duplicator

Cloner un site WordPress avec Duplicator, c’est comme emporter son bureau partout avec soi.

En quelques clics, on récupère un site complet, prêt à être installé ailleurs, sans perdre de temps à tout reconfigurer.

J’ai testé pas mal de méthodes au fil des années.

Entre les exports manuels, les migrations via FTP… rien n’a été aussi simple et fiable que Duplicator.

Même pour un site avec beaucoup de contenu, il fait le job sans broncher.

Ce que j’apprécie, c’est la clarté de l’outil.

C’est un plugin que je garde toujours sous la main.

Que ce soit pour faire une sauvegarde complète, tester un site en local ou préparer une refonte.

Il est avec Migrate Guru le plugin que j’utilise le plus pour migrer un site WordPress.

Laisser un commentaire